========== Templating ========== Warewulf uses the ``text/template`` engine to convert dynamic content into static content and auto-populate files with the appropriate data on demand. In Warewulf, you can find templates both for the provisioning services (e.g. ``/etc/warewulf/ipxe/``, ``/etc/warewulf/dhcp/``, and ``/etc/warewulf/hosts.tmpl``) as well as within the runtime and system overlays. {{ end -}} Special Commands ---------------- Include ^^^^^^^ A file from the host can be include with following template .. code-block:: go {{ Include file }} IncludeFrom ^^^^^^^^^^^ With following snippet a file from a given container can be included .. code-block:: go {{ IncludeFrom container file }} IncludeBlock ^^^^^^^^^^^^ Includes a file up to the line where a abort string is found. This is useful, e.g., for the hosts file, which can have local modifications which are not controlled by warewulf. For this example the abort string is "# Do not edit after this line" .. code-block:: go {{ IncludeBlock "/etc/hosts" "# Do not edit after this line" }} # This block is autogenerated by warewulf # Host: {{.BuildHost}} # Time: {{.BuildTime}} # Source: {{.BuildSource}} # Warewulf Server {{$.Ipaddr}} warewulf {{$.BuildHost}} {{- range $node := $.AllNodes}} {{/* for each node */}} # Entry for {{$node.Id.Get}} {{- range $devname, $netdev := $node.NetDevs}} {{/* for each network device on the node */}} {{- if $netdev.Ipaddr.Defined}} {{/* if we have an ip address on this network device */}} {{- /* emit the node name as hostname if this is the primary */}} {{$netdev.Ipaddr.Get}} {{$node.Id.Get}}-{{$devname}} {{- if $netdev.Device.Defined}} {{$node.Id.Get}}-{{$netdev.Device.Get}}{{end}} {{- if $netdev.Primary.GetB}} {{$node.Id.Get}}{{end}} {{- end}} {{/* end if ip */}} {{- end}} {{/* end for each network device */}} {{- end}} {{/* end for each node */}} Abort ^^^^^ If ``{{ abort }}`` is found in a template, the resulting file isn't written. Nobackup ^^^^^^^^ If a file exists on the target, a backup file is written with the suffix ``.wwbackup``. This only happens for the ``host`` overlay, as e.g. the ``/etc/hosts`` exists on the host. If this is not the intended behavior, the ``{{ nobackup }}`` flag can be added to a template. Split ^^^^^ A given string can be split into substrings. .. code-block:: go {{ $x := "a:b:c" -}} {{ $y := (split $x ":") -}} {{ range $y }} {{.}} {{ end }} Node specific files ------------------- Sometimes there is the need to have specific files for every node which can't be generated by a template. You can include these files with following template: .. code-block:: go {{- $filename := print "/root/" .Id "-payload" }} {{ Include $filename }}
